noun
a place where a boat or ship is secured in a harbor
verb
to secure a boat or ship in a particular place with a mooring
-
The ship was securely fastened to the mooring in the harbor.
-
We tied the boat to the mooring so it wouldn't drift away.
-
Let's hook the boat up to the mooring before we head out.
-
His strong principles acted as a mooring in times of uncertainty.
